The way you have your FMIC set up the bumper blocks quite a bit of air flow. how have your IATs looked? It might not be cost effective, but you could link 2 smaller cores, one in each opening..But if you arn't tracking the car I guess the difference is minimal.

I was also wondering why the BOV rather than a By-pass? Seems like mounting the IC in the unassuming place would be offset by the blow-off whistle & remove the sleeper effect...

there are 2 SPAL Electric Speed Fans Mounted to Front of Intercooler to Provide Air Flow with the G35 bumper.
